On a second thought, it might be worth adding that also the pitch should be bare in this situation:

"This shorthand may be useful in other places where the rhythm changes
with an unchanging pitch, but remember a bare duration will attach to
the preceding **bare pitch**, making a single note, if only white space
separates them."

Another wording:

.. but remember that a bare pitch followed by a space and a bare duration will be interpreted as a single note. In other words, "c4 a 8 8" would
be interpreted as "c4 a8 a8"
